Book Overview

Huidobro (1893-1948) left Santiago for Paris in 1916. There he co-founded the influential Cubist magazine Nord-Su with Guillaume Apollinaire and Pierre Reverdy. He then launched his own poetic movement, Creationism, and wrote as well for a score of avant-garde journals. Author of over forty books--plays. political tracts, novels, manifestos, poetry--he worked with Edgard Var se, Hans Arp, Robert Delauney, Jorge Luis Borges, and other important writers. Besides his translations, editor Guss has provided a biographical essay, "Poetry ls a Heavenly Crime," a lucid and helpful introductory overview of Huidobro and his work.
